REVISED MINERAL RESOURCE AND DESIGN STOPE RECOVERY UPDATE


Aditya Birla Minerals Limited (ASX - ABY) ("Aditya Birla" or "The Company") provides the following update to the Mineral Resource as at 31 March 2015, as disclosed on 28 April 2015.


As part of the analysis of all aspects of the operations throughout the Strategic Review, it has come to the attention of the Company that there were certain anomalies in the drill hole database used for the Sulphide resource estimate for the Nifty Copper Operations. These anomalies have been analysed and the Company provides the following update to its Mineral Resource Update as at 31 March 2015.


Other mineral resource estimates for Nifty Oxide, Heap Leach and resources estimates for the Maroochydore Copper Project remain unchanged.


The revised "in-situ Sulphide" Mineral Resource for the Nifty Copper Operations as at 31/03/2015 totals 25.25Mt @ 2.11% Cu as against 26.32Mt @ 2.11% reported earlier, above a reporting cut-off of 1.2% Cu. The below Table-A details the difference between revised and earlier estimates.

Design Stope Recovery


As advised on 12th November 2015, during the first half of the year, the Company experienced a dilution of grade by approximately 9% compared to the design stope grade in the Life of Mine model. The Company was of the view at that time that the dilution in grade may not be globally applicable to the entire reserve tonnage and will not necessarily continue in the future. The Company can now advise that dilution has continued in some of the stopes during the second half of the year to date and poor stope ore recovery and lower grade due to higher dilution is being observed. This, along with revised resource model, is likely to have an impact on the total reserve however, the full extent has not yet been determined.


The company has started the process of the Mineral Resource and Reserve Update as at 31 March 2016 and is expected to be announced in April 2016.
